Transaction 08322462eba601a10739935642bdef936dbe3c3ca286da14d67256fb85a4a7bf
1 Input
2 Outputs
- 08322462eba601a10739935642bdef936dbe3c3ca286da14d67256fb85a4a7bf:0
- 08322462eba601a10739935642bdef936dbe3c3ca286da14d67256fb85a4a7bf:1
value 2673845
address 1HUa1odyN3NgnqwPbThmyA5qKB4Dj16Zt2
value 1017700
address 1BWbcgcEHG99vQLajGhr8XVJwtRZF5eHC4